One cup of Goiabada is around 231 grams and contains approximately 585 calories, 3.1 grams of protein, 0 grams of fat, and 154 grams of carbohydrates.

Goiabada is a delicious Brazilian guava paste, made primarily from ripe guavas and sugar. This sweet treat hails from the vibrant cuisine of Brazil, where it's cherished for its rich flavor and unique texture. Packed with vitamins and antioxidants, guava offers health benefits, including improved digestion and immune support. While tasty, goiabada is high in sugar, so moderation is key. Enjoy it on toast, paired with cheese, or as an ingredient in desserts. Goiabada is a delightful celebration of Brazilian culture in every bite!
